Default Loss of low end power..

I have a 97 dodge ram 5.2L. ever since I've got it I've noticed it doesn't have great acceleration. I tried pulling my boat today and realized it'll barely do that. Is it really just that weak or what? When I'm driving and my rpms are at about 1100 the truck will shake and vibrate but if I let off the gas or press down it'll stop shaking. The shaking also wasn't that bad when I was pulling the boat, I'm not sure if it's because of all of the weight or not. I've noticed this sort of popping noise when I'm decelerating, but it's not a backfire. I'm not sure if any of that even goes together, but it's just irregularities that may have something to do with not having any power. I just want to be able to pull my boat without having to stomp the gas going back up the boat ramp lol. Please help

I hope the gears were swapped out when the larger tires were installed, otherwise, you will tend to notice sluggishness when moving forward from a stop light. In your case, sounds like you have a motor issue(s) and possibly a gearing issue. Answering some of the questions already posed by others will help to determine next steps.

Are you sure your not starting out in second? My truck has times where randomly first gear won’t be there, I’ll start from second and it’ll be real sluggish. I have a stored p0500 (speed sensor) code when doing key dance but no check engine light. The remedy at least for mine when this happens is shut off, turn back on and boom my first gear returns
